Treasury bill interest for nonresident alien

I'm a nonresident alien. I wonder if Treasury bill interest is exempt from taxation for me? I know some kinds of interest are nontaxable for nonresident aliens but I'm not sure if Treasury bill interest is included.

Page 11 of Publication 519 indicates that interest includes "interest from a state, the District of Columbia, or the U.S. government."  Nonresident aliens for tax purposes are not subject to tax on interest income.  If you received a 1099-INT, I would recommend keeping it for your records as well as a reference to Pub 519 for tax year 2019.

MarCar - You may already be aware that if you are a nonresident alien, you will need to file using the 1040NR or 1040NREZ form.  You cannot file these forms electronically.  You will need to complete paper forms, attach the appropriate tax reporting forms and mail your return in. You will also need to complete the 8843.
